Nicole Bolton has without doubt been Western Australia’s finest female cricketer in the past decade but as you’ll hear in this episode it’s been a roller-coaster ride for her that’s included the highs of scoring a century on international debut while the lows have forced her to take multiple breaks from the game at different stages of her career. She has openly spoken in the past about the mental health issues she’s had to deal with and overcome and she was incredibly honest about her struggles in this conversation. This is a very insightful conversation from an exceptional cricketer and very raw conversation with a lovely human being.
